Corn is heavily subsidized in the US, resulting in a surplus of cheap corn. Since we have so much cheap corn, a lot of money goes into pushing Americans to eat more of it than they normally would, usually in the form of soda, candy, or corn-fed animals. Some believe that corn subsidies are almost entirely responsible for the obesity epidemic in the United States.
